Status: agreement signed with Halloren Group; completion expected within two quarters pending regulatory clearance. Branch managers should continue normal trading with the unit and make no external comment. Staff transfers follow existing terms; detailed FAQs are being drafted by HR. Customer accounts remain serviced without interruption through handover. Escalate any press or customer enquiries to the transition office. The confidential note on forward business plans appears directly below.

board note of tawip-fajop: Lamwynix Holdings is in early talks to buy Tammirax Works for about $473.8 million. The Istax launch date is November 23, and nothing goes to the press before then. Legal wants the Aldielek Partners term sheet countersigned before May 19.

Ticket: Blue-green cutover stalls for Ledgerbeam billing worker

During the last two deploys, the green pool of the Ledgerbeam billing worker kept draining invoices from the shared queue before health checks passed, so rollback left orphaned jobs. Proposal: gate queue consumption behind the readiness flag and only flip traffic once the green pool reports idle consumers. Future maintainers should confirm the drain timeout stays above 90 seconds. The exact build under test is recorded below.

session token of yajep-hahaf = htk31_bdf9e6857d57a699ce425c2d94acb7d

Subject: Preliminary Assessment — Possible Acquisition of Fernlock Systems

Team,

We have completed an initial review of Fernlock Systems as an acquisition target. Their tooling complements our Cindervale platform, and early diligence suggests manageable integration risk, though their Ostmere facility lease needs closer scrutiny. Please treat this as strictly need-to-know within your departments. A full diligence packet follows next week from Priya's group. For context, here is the current strategic framing:

board note of bagag-tawig: Project Kasath slips by one quarter because of the supplier delay.

Subject: Nightly backfill scheduler — security review

Team,

The Quorveld scheduler now triggers partner backfills at 02:00 UTC via the Lanthic gateway. Scope is read-only on staging tables; retries capped at three. Audit logs ship to the Brimsett vault hourly. No credentials are stored on disk. For verification against the staging endpoint, use the token below.

login token, yajeg-fawif: eyJhbGciOiJIUzI1NiIsInR5cCI6IkpXVCJ9.eyJzdWIiOiIEdPQYnZXaZIn0.HSRTnYZBx0Qc